The Empire of Pamduj is a massive, cultured nation, ruled by Fardon with an iron fist, and remarkable for its otherworldly petting zoo, compulsory military service, and keen interest in outer space. The hard-nosed, cynical, humorless population of 4.502 billion Pamdujians are ruled with an iron fist by the dictatorship government, which ensures that no-one outside the party gets too rich. In their personal lives, however, citizens are relatively unoppressed; it remains to be seen whether this is because the government genuinely cares about its people, or if it hasn't gotten around to stamping out civil rights yet.

The medium-sized, corrupt, well-organized government juggles the competing demands of Defense, Law & Order, and Education. It meets to discuss matters of state in the capital city of Berckit. The average income tax rate is 76.2%, and even higher for the wealthy.

The frighteningly efficient Pamdujian economy, worth 754 trillion Aurs a year, is driven entirely by a combination of government and state-owned industry, with private enterprise illegal. However, for those in the know, there is a large, well-organized, quite specialized black market in Information Technology, Arms Manufacturing, and Cheese Exports. The private sector mostly consists of enterprising ten-year-olds selling lemonade on the sidewalk, but the government is looking at stamping this out. Average income is an impressive 167,485 Aurs, and distributed extremely evenly, with little difference between the richest and poorest citizens.

Cleaners are very careful not to bump into the big red button on Fardon's desk, the climate agreement has actually increased the volume of hot air in the atmosphere, children as young as six shock their parents by coming out of the closet, and military equipment stores have a tendency to go up in flames. Crime, especially youth-related, is totally unknown, thanks to a well-funded police force and progressive social policies in education and welfare. Pamduj's national animal is the Bear, which frolics freely in the nation's many lush forests, and its national religion is Souren.
